Being Luka Doncic at this moment must be very complicated, on the one hand, he is extremely hungry to return to play with the Dallas Mavericks, but on the other hand he must be aware that rushing could be very dangerous because of the brilliant career that is ahead of him, that is why, beyond his great offensive power, today his greatest virtue must be patience.

Out for Game 3 against the Jazz

Precisely in that spirit and despite the fact that he was already able to train 100% with his teammates, the Mavs have announced this Thursday that their Slovenian star will not play Game 3 of the first round series in the Western Conference against the Utah Jazz.

In fact, Dallas coach Jason Kidd said to several questions from reporters that Doncic is already preparing as if he had no injury, he also said that he is doing very well in his recovery and was extremely optimistic to see him back on the court soon.

Doncic injured his calf in the last game of the regular season against the San Antonio Spurs, a game he was not supposed to play in because he was suspended for a technical foul that was appealed and later erased, that suspension would have been the best thing that could have happened to the Mavericks.

What’s next in the Mavericks vs. Jazz series?

The series between Utah and Dallas has moved to two games in Salt Lake City, after the Jazz took game 1, however, Dallas reacted in game 2 and tied the contest 1-1, that win, for sure, allows the once NBA champion franchise to be more cautious with the health of their best player.
